[reviewing xrays]The outpatient and inpatient consultation experiences are supplemented by a variety of academic conferences.  There is a weekly case conference in which fellows are expected to present cases seen in their clinics or consultation experiences.  These presentations often include discussion of background reading and other resource material.  The cases are reviewed by the attendings, at least three of whom participate in the Tuesday morning conferences.  Additional conferences include a didactic series encompassing the basic rheumatology curriculum, a monthly journal club in which fellows and attendings present journal club articles, and our formal rheumatology grand rounds series in which invited speakers present cutting edge research in clinical topics for the benefit of the fellows, attendings, and community rheumatologists. 

The fellows’ educational experience is supplemented with several significant opportunities for learning outside of Rhode Island.  They are encouraged to attend the Harvard Rheumatology Review Course in Boston early in their first year and the national American College of Rheumatology (ACR) meeting in their second year.  In addition, arrangements are often made for fellows to travel to special lectures at other New England medical centers.
